多种语言翻译软件如何实现跨平台使用?

随着全球化的发展,跨语言沟通的需求日益增长。为了满足这一需求,多种语言翻译软件应运而生。这些软件不仅可以帮助用户轻松实现跨语言沟通,而且具有跨平台使用的特点。本文将探讨多种语言翻译软件如何实现跨平台使用。

一、跨平台技术的应用

  1. 云计算技术

云计算技术是多种语言翻译软件实现跨平台使用的基础。通过云计算,翻译软件可以将翻译任务分散到全球各地的服务器上,实现资源的共享和优化。用户可以在任何设备上登录翻译软件,实时获取翻译结果。


  1. 移动互联网技术

移动互联网技术的快速发展,使得智能手机、平板电脑等移动设备成为人们日常生活中的重要工具。多种语言翻译软件通过移动互联网技术,实现了在移动设备上的跨平台使用。


  1. 跨平台开发框架

为了实现多种语言翻译软件的跨平台使用,开发者通常会采用跨平台开发框架,如Qt、Flutter、React Native等。这些框架可以方便地将代码移植到不同的操作系统上,降低开发成本和难度。

二、跨平台实现方式

  1. 原生应用

原生应用是指针对不同操作系统开发的独立应用程序。多种语言翻译软件可以通过原生应用的方式实现跨平台使用。例如,Android平台和iOS平台分别有独立的翻译软件,用户可以在各自的平台上下载安装使用。


  1. 混合应用

混合应用是指结合原生应用和Web应用的优点,实现跨平台使用的应用程序。在混合应用中,部分功能采用原生开发,而部分功能则通过Web技术实现。这种方式可以提高应用性能,同时降低开发成本。


  1. Web应用

Web应用是指基于Web技术的应用程序,用户可以通过浏览器访问和操作。多种语言翻译软件可以通过Web应用的方式实现跨平台使用。用户只需在浏览器中输入网址,即可访问翻译服务。


  1. 移动端应用

移动端应用是指针对移动设备开发的独立应用程序。多种语言翻译软件可以通过移动端应用的方式实现跨平台使用。用户可以在App Store或Google Play等应用商店下载安装。

三、跨平台优势

  1. 提高用户体验

跨平台使用可以满足不同用户的需求,提高用户体验。用户可以在任何设备上使用翻译软件,无需担心兼容性问题。


  1. 降低开发成本

跨平台开发可以减少重复开发的工作量,降低开发成本。开发者只需编写一次代码,即可实现多个平台的部署。


  1. 资源共享

跨平台使用可以实现资源的共享和优化。例如,翻译软件可以将翻译任务分散到全球各地的服务器上,提高翻译效率。


  1. 扩大市场占有率

跨平台使用可以扩大翻译软件的市场占有率。用户可以在多个平台上使用翻译软件,提高软件的知名度和影响力。

四、总结

多种语言翻译软件通过应用跨平台技术,实现了在多个操作系统和设备上的使用。这种跨平台使用方式具有诸多优势,如提高用户体验、降低开发成本、资源共享和扩大市场占有率等。随着技术的不断发展,未来跨平台翻译软件将更加完善,为全球用户带来更加便捷的跨语言沟通体验。

猜你喜欢:药品申报资料翻译